Myrtle Beach SC partners open new Japanese and sushi restaurant. Here’s a look inside

Myrtle Beach will get a new Japanese, sushi and martini bar by the end of this month.

Koi, located at 7718 N. Kings Highway, is set for a soft opening the last week of March and a grand opening for the first week of April, according to general manager Jane Makmann.

The restaurant is owned by Phil Goldman, owner of Wiseguys Bar and Grill, and Joey Mandia, owner of Backyard Sports Bar and Grill.

It will focus on sushi and Japanese food items, although the chef is still working on the menu, Makmann said. She said there will be a martini list, as well as several options for sake.

“A lot of people won’t carry what sake we will have,” Makmann said.

Makmann said both owners travel a lot and the concept came from those travels.

She described the restaurant as a classier upscale restaurant that is decorated in colors of black and gold. There is “exquisite artwork on the wall” of spray painted Japanese murals, Makmann said.
